All of our thinking is not our own, some of it we do with other people. Much of what we 'know' or rely on is actually distributed cognition that we outsource. This could be through authority, as part of a trust network or from necessity. Understanding this is important so that you can take better control of what and why you are thinking.
Here I go over this idea and give examples to make you aware of how you work, what you pay attention to and what things you can look at to get a better view of the world. Much of our framing is a function of outsourced cognition, so we need to understand that in order to take more control of how we are thinking.
